Creating a PICO (T)
The assignment pertains to creation of a PICO (T) question for choosing a research topic
which is based on the PICO (T) question proposed. Furthermore, an identification of eight
scholarly articles required for supporting the PICO (T) question and the research question shall
be identified. The PICO (T) question according to the provided worksheet along with the clinical
question is as follows:
P (patient/population/problem)
The population for the proposed PICOT question is adult smokers.
I (intervention)
The main intervention which is being tested is the cessation of smoking.
C (comparison)
The intervention will be compared to no cessation of smoking.
O (outcome)
The outcome which is trying to be accomplished is the reduction in incidence of chronic
ob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), after one year of smoking cessation.
Clinical Question:
“In smoking adults, does smoking cessation lead to reduction in the incidence of Chronic
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) compared to no cessation of smoking after one year of
smoking cessation?”
